=head1 NAME

POE::Filter::IRC::Compat - A filter which converts L<POE::Filter::IRCD|POE::Filter::IRCD>
output into L<POE::Component::IRC|POE::Component::IRC> events

=head1 SYNOPSIS

 my $filter = POE::Filter::IRC::Compat->new();
 my @events = @{ $filter->get( [ @lines ] ) };
 my @msgs = @{ $filter->put( [ @messages ] ) };

=head1 DESCRIPTION

POE::Filter::IRC::Compat is a L<POE::Filter|POE::Filter> that converts
L<POE::Filter::IRCD|POE::Filter::IRCD> output into the L<POE::Component::IRC|POE::Component::IRC>
compatible event references. Basically a hack, so I could replace
L<POE::Filter::IRC|POE::Filter::IRC> with something that was more
generic.

Among other things, it converts normal text into thoroughly CTCP-quoted
messages, and transmogrifies CTCP-quoted messages into their normal,
sane components. Rather what you'd expect a filter to do.

=head1 METHODS

=head2 C<new>

Returns a POE::Filter::IRC::Compat object. Takes no arguments.

=head2 C<clone>

Makes a copy of the filter, and clears the copy's buffer.

=head2 C<get>

Takes an arrayref of L<POE::Filter::IRCD> hashrefs and produces an arrayref of
L<POE::Component::IRC|POE::Component::IRC> compatible event hashrefs. Yay.

=head2 C<get_one_start>, C<get_one>

These perform a similar function as C<get> but enable the filter to work with
L<POE::Filter::Stackable|POE::Filter::Stackable>.

=head2 C<put>

Takes an array reference of CTCP messages to be properly quoted. This
doesn't support CTCPs embedded in normal messages, which is a
brain-dead hack in the protocol, so do it yourself if you really need
it. Returns an array reference of the quoted lines for sending.

=head2 C<debug>

Takes an optinal true/false value which enables/disables debugging
accordingly. Returns the debug status.

=head2 C<chantypes>

Takes an arrayref of possible channel prefix indicators.

=head2 C<identifymsg>

Takes a boolean to turn on/off the support for CAPAB IDENTIFY-MSG.
